摘要
Educational economics focuses on the relationship between economics and education, which is key to the development of modern society. Generally speaking, the greater an economy is developed, a higher level of education for its residents is produced, and more education is developed (significantly higher education). As an essential channel for cultivating national human resources, higher education has become a crucial avenue for a country to achieve sustainable development. The value measures the risk of investment at risk (VaR). The probability of a group of investments losing a certain amount during a given period (a day, a month, and a year) is estimated. This article investigates the relationship between Morocco's economic growth and higher education investments, developing VaR and vector error correction (VEC) models using Moroccan economic data from a time series spanning 2001 to 2018. There is a positive relationship between investment in higher education and economic growth in Morocco and a stable relationship between staffing and the economy's growth. However, it also shows that economic growth has played a limited role in promoting investments in higher education. This paper, therefore, provides some suggestions based on the guiding ideology and objectives of Morocco's education reform and development plan.
